On wading into the waters of motherhood, ‘I's turning into ‘We's, and the happiness that only your child can bring.

MANILA, Philippines — You’ve just fallen asleep on my lap, my little boy. I can’t believe that just two years ago, you were about to become the best surprise of my life.

Meeting you changed my life. You’re only just a year and a half old; and from the sweet, pensive, independent baby you introduced yourself as, there’s now also the loving, kind and super weird Arch we’re all discovering.

I can’t say it enough: time is going by, just like that. You’re growing up so fast, you’re turning into this beautiful young person with so much spirit, with so much personality.

This is your journey, and we’re seeing you move through this world in your own way. Whichever direction you’ll end up choosing, we’ll be there to cheer you on. 

Baby's day out: Archie Burnand makes his Young STAR debut.

Ever since you came into our lives, there’s literally no more “I” in our little family. With your dad, it’s now just a constant stream of “We’s. We are hungry. We are tired. We are happy. We want Mommy to buy us more cute clothes. Okay, I may have made that last one up, but you get it. 

You have this incredible light, Arch. It’s something you’ve become so good at sharing — to the people that love you or to people you’ve just met, all the same. You have this constant sense of joy that makes you you.

I look at you, my little boy, and I can’t believe my life could ever feel so complete. We’ve become this family, we’ve become an “us” — and you’ve made everything feel so worth it. Every time you call me “Mama,” every time I hear you say our words: I feel the happiest I’ve ever felt in my life.

You’re the single best thing that’s ever happened to me, my Archieboo, and you’ve taught me so much about being myself and the privilege and the responsibility of being your Mum. I love you so much!

Be true and you do you, my Archieboo.

I love you!
